site stats

Firrtl syntax semantics specification

WebFeb 24, 2016 · Patrick S. Li, Adam M. Izraelevitz and Jonathan Bachrach EECS Department University of California, Berkeley Technical Report No. UCB/EECS-2016-9 WebThe FIRRTL dialect in CIRCT is designed to provide a drop-in replacement for the SFC for the subset of FIRRTL IR that is produced by Chisel and in common use. The FIRRTL …

What are the definitions of syntax and semantics?

WebThe definition of semantics associate a value (of whatever domain) to the elements of the alphabet, and associate operations on these values to the rules of the grammar. This … WebNov 7, 2012 · Semantics define meaning of languages. For example, the syntax of binary numbers it $\ {0,1\}^+$. Only with the semantics $\operatorname {value} (w) = \sum_ {i=1}^ { w } w_i 2^ {n-i+1}$ do we get actual numbers; note that this is not the only possible semantics, there are also BCD, 2-complement and many more. @Dave Excuse me, I … how to set up xiaomi wifi repeater https://peoplefud.com

Chisel/FIRRTL: FIRRTL

WebOct 1, 2024 · Abstract. It is common practice for data providers to include text descriptions for each column when publishing data sets in the form of data dictionaries. While these … WebJul 5, 2016 · Formal semantics is an approach to semantics, the study of meaning, with roots in logic, the philosophy of language, and linguistics. The word formal in “formal … WebFor a detailed description of Firrtl's intermediate representation, see the FIRRTL Language Specification . Wiki Pages and Tutorials Useful information is on our wiki, located here: nothobranchius sainthousei

The Semantic Data Dictionary – An Approach for Describing and ...

Category:Chapter 11 AXIOMATIC SEMANTICS - University of Iowa

Tags:Firrtl syntax semantics specification

Firrtl syntax semantics specification

what is semantics? - Computer Science Stack Exchange

WebAug 30, 2012 · A formal specification language is usually composed of three primary components or in mathematical term we can say that it consists of two sets, syntax and semantics and a set of relation [2]. The specific notation with which specification is represented is defined by syntactic domain or syntax. WebDec 16, 2024 · Firrtl-Interpreter. The firrtl interpreter is an experimental circuit simulator that executes low Firrtl IR. It is one of the standard back-ends available as part of the …

Firrtl syntax semantics specification

Did you know?

WebSpecification for the FIRRTL Language Version 0.2.0 inspection of the output of circuit generators and transformers thus making clear the distinction between the host language and the constructed circuit. Clearly defined semantics allows users without knowledge of … WebSpeci cation for the FIRRTL Language Version 0.2.0 Bachrach, who indicated the need for a structural redesign of the Chisel sys-tem around a well-de ned intermediate …

WebJul 5, 2016 · Formal semantics is an approach to semantics, the study of meaning, with roots in logic, the philosophy of language, and linguistics. The word formal in “formal semantics” is opposed to informal and reflects the influence of logic and mathematics in the rise of scientific approaches to philosophy and to linguistics in the twentieth century. WebNov 30, 2024 · Example 3.1. 1: From Natural Language to First order logic (or vv.). Consider the following three sentences: – “ Each animal is an organism”. – “ All animals are …

WebIndeed, the style of semantics known as Denotational Semantics builds upon these (and other) semantic notions by mapping the syntax in a compositional fashion to some … WebOct 29, 2024 · Syntax Analysis; Semantic Analysis; Intermediate Code Generation; Code Optimization; Storage Allocation; Code Generation; Lexical Analysis Phase: In this phase, input is the source program that is to be read from left to right and the output we get is a sequence of tokens that will be analyzed by the next Syntax Analysis phase. During …

WebThis document is part of the ORM document suite. It is the central ORM normative abstract syntax and semantics specification and it formally defines the core ORM concepts. The companion document "ORM abstract syntax and semantics: non-normative glossary" summarizes the abstract syntax of the main graphical symbols used in ORM by means …

WebJan 1, 2015 · Asf+Sdf. Asf+Sdf is based on the Algebraic Specification Formalism Asf [1, Ch. 2] and the Syntax Definition Formalism Sdf [1, Ch. 6]. Let us recall how these frameworks can be used to specify the syntax and semantics of programming languages (ignoring their many other applications). 2.1. Asf. Asf is a general formalism for algebraic ... how to set up xlookup in excelhttp://orm.net/pdf/ORMsyntax-semantics.pdf nothocestrumWebSpecification for the FIRRTL Language. 1 Introduction. 1.1 Background. The ideas for FIRRTL (Flexible Intermediate Representation for RTL) originated. from work on Chisel, … how to set up xp-penWebDownload scientific diagram Idealized FIRRTL: Types and Module Type Syntax from publication: A Mechanized Semantic Metalanguage for High Level Synthesis High-level … how to set up xp pen on windows 10WebFirrtl plugin for VS Code Features. Syntax highlighting; Code folding; Note: Because lightweight code editors such as VS Code have weak language insight and analysis capabilities, it is recommended to use the Firrtl plugin for Intellij platform. Grammar come from sublime syntax highlighting support by codelec. Release Notes 1.0.0. Initial release nothochrysa capitataWebIn linguistics, the syntax–semantics interface is the interaction between syntax and semantics. Its study encompasses phenomena that pertain to both syntax and semantics, with the goal of explaining correlations between form and meaning. [1] how to set up xp in fortnite creativeWebMost ways to define semantics involve mapping the programming language syntax representation of a program to some semantic specification. I dislike this approach, because the syntax restricts what semantics you are able to express and it often results in the under and over specification of the semantics. nothocestrum latifolium